River Valley Mushroom Farm & Kitchen

 

River Valley Mushroom Farm and Kitchen is located on Highways 50 & P, you have most likely driven past it a million times. If you have never stopped into the store you can now visit them and sample their products at the Burlington Farmers' Market. A stop in at the mushroom farm will surprise you; they have other products than just mushrooms! You can purchase anything from farm fresh eggs, potatoes, and eggplant (all locally grown) to brats, cheeses, and a wide assortment of dips, spreads, and relishes.

 

The staff at the River Valley Mushroom Farm is the reason there is such a wide assortment of products available. The majority of the canned products found on the shelves were thought up, made, and packaged at the mushroom farm. Portabella Salsa, Key Lime Mango Salsa, Roasted Pineapple Salsa, Spinach Artichoke Dip and 5-Cheese Garlic Spread are just a few of the yummy food items you will find at the River Valley Mushroom Farm.

 

In 1976 Bill Rose and his son Eric founded the River Valley Ranch Mushroom farm in Burlington . While focused on producing the finest quality white button, cremini and portabella mushrooms, the farm also produced a variety of other crops and thrived on local farmers' market business. To this day, farmers' markets are still the life line of River Valley Mushroom Farm, they currently attend approximately 15 different farmers' markets in the Southeastern WI and Northeastern IL areas. The River Valley Ranch Mushroom Farm also provides fresh produce including mushrooms to many restaurants in the Burlington area.
